What is an Apple Theme Classroom?

In an apple theme classroom, the environment is designed around the concept of apples, incorporating apple-themed decorations, materials, and activities. The theme symbolizes knowledge, growth, and a healthy learning environment. By immersing students in a visually appealing and cohesive apple-themed setting, their interest and curiosity are piqued, creating a positive and enriching atmosphere.

How to Set Up an Apple Theme Classroom?

Setting up an apple theme classroom involves several steps:

Decoration: Use apple-themed posters, banners, and wall decals to create a visually appealing backdrop for the classroom.
Supplies and Materials: Incorporate apple-themed stationery, manipulatives, and learning resources into the classroom for hands-on activities.
Organizational Systems: Establish apple-themed storage systems, such as apple-shaped bins or baskets, to keep supplies organized and easily accessible.
Curriculum Integration: Design lesson plans that incorporate the apple theme across different subject areas, integrating it into activities, worksheets, and projects.
Interactive Learning Centers: Create interactive learning centers within the classroom, such as an apple sensory table or an apple-themed reading corner.
Student Involvement: Encourage students to actively participate in the apple theme classroom by allowing them to contribute their apple-related artwork or ideas.
Evaluation and Reflection: Regularly assess the effectiveness of the apple theme classroom and make adjustments based on student feedback and engagement levels.

Advantages and Disadvantages of an Apple Theme Classroom

Like any educational approach, an apple theme classroom has its advantages and disadvantages:

Advantages:

Enhanced Engagement: The theme stimulates students’ curiosity and motivation, leading to increased engagement in learning activities.
Improved Retention: The visual and hands-on nature of the theme aids in memory retention and knowledge consolidation.
Cross-Curricular Connections: The theme allows for seamless integration of different subjects, promoting a holistic understanding of concepts.
Creative Thinking: The theme inspires creative thinking and problem-solving skills as students explore various apple-related activities.
Positive Classroom Atmosphere: The visually appealing and cohesive environment creates a positive and welcoming atmosphere for students.

Disadvantages:

Resource Intensity: Implementing an apple theme classroom may require additional resources and planning.
Overstimulation: Some students may find the visually busy environment overwhelming, leading to distractions.
Theme Limitations: The apple theme may not align with certain curriculum topics or grade levels.
Time Constraints: Creating and maintaining an apple theme classroom requires time and effort from educators.
Student Preferences: Not all students may resonate with the apple theme, and individual preferences should be considered.
